>> I've used the Sallen-Key design loads of times, for anti-alising filters and such like, but it wouldn't have been my first choice for a synth filter since the cutoff and Q are so mixed up together. Presumably he untangles that in the code somewhere.
> 
> They're untangled if you keep the resistor values the same - i.e. if you make them your variable element, but raise or lower the effective resistance of both equally. In that case you can control the Q with the amount of feedback. The Buchla LPGs and the Korg MS-20 use this approach. Although, the MS-20 isn't strictly an original Sallen-Key, because there's an added buffer; I've been calling it a "Bach" variation, as in some dude I found cited in some paper, not J.S. or any of his many relatives.

I've been reading around this, and Rod Elliot does it again!

http://sound.westhost.com/articles/active-filters.htm#s3

The best explanation of Sallen-Key filters by far, and he explains the trick to getting constant unity gain with varying Q; take the output from the feedback tap point (the -ve op-amp input) via a buffer. The feedback voltage divider counteracts the gain and gives you the same signal level you put in. Nice!
